Jednostka

Testowanie jednostek inżynierii danych

Testowanie jednostek inżynierii danych
  1. Co to jest testowanie jednostkowe w inżynierii danych?
  2. Czy testowanie jednostkowe jest przydatne dla inżynierów danych, dlaczego?
  3. Jakie są różne typy inżynierii danych testowych?
  4. Co to jest TDD w porównaniu z testowaniem jednostkowym?
  5. Jakie są metody testowania jednostek?
  6. Czy naukowcy danych piszą testy jednostkowe?
  7. Czy bazy danych wykonują testowanie jednostkowe?
  8. Jakie są 4 typy danych testowych?
  9. Jakie są cztery 4 podstawowe metody testowania?
  10. Co to jest testowanie jednostkowe z przykładem?
  11. Co to jest testowanie jednostkowe w Big Data?
  12. Jakie są trzy etapy testowania jednostkowego?
  13. Co to jest testowanie jednostkowe dla rurociągu danych?
  14. Co to jest testowanie jednostkowe w prawdziwym przykładzie?
  15. Jakie są dobre testy jednostkowe?
  16. Dlaczego potrzebne jest testowanie jednostkowe?

Co to jest testowanie jednostkowe w inżynierii danych?

Co to jest testowanie jednostkowe i jak ma to zastosowanie do danych? W tworzeniu oprogramowania testowanie jednostkowe jest techniką weryfikacji i sprawdzania poprawności, w której programista testuje, jeśli poszczególne metody i funkcje, komponenty lub moduły używane przez oprogramowanie są odpowiednie do użytku.

Czy testowanie jednostkowe jest przydatne dla inżynierów danych, dlaczego?

Testy jednostek danych są najbardziej przydatne do wiedzy, kiedy zmiany danych upstream, gdy dane są nieruchome/buforowane, oraz zapobieganie złych danych przed zrujnowaniem modeli uczenia maszynowego lub publicznych raportów i pulpitów nawigacyjnych.

Jakie są różne typy inżynierii danych testowych?

Istnieją różne rodzaje testów w projektach dużych zbiorów danych, takie jak testowanie baz danych, infrastruktura, testowanie wydajności i testowanie funkcjonalne.

Co to jest TDD w porównaniu z testowaniem jednostkowym?

TDD to szersza koncepcja niż testy jednostkowe. TDD to podejście do tworzenia oprogramowania koncentrujące się na zrozumieniu domeny problemowej i spełnianiu wymagań. Testy jednostkowe dotyczą walidacji pisemnego kodu źródłowego i unikaniu błędów i regresji. W rzeczywistości testy jednostkowe są częścią cyklu TDD.

Jakie są metody testowania jednostek?

Testy jednostkowe można przeprowadzić ręcznie lub zautomatyzowane. Osoby stosujące metodę ręczną mogą mieć instynktowny dokument, który opisał każdy krok w procesie; Jednak zautomatyzowane testy są najczęstszą metodą testów jednostkowych.

Czy naukowcy danych piszą testy jednostkowe?

Jednym z powszechnych błędów, które naukowcy danych, zwłaszcza początkujący, nie są pisaniem testów jednostkowych. Naukowcy danych czasami twierdzą, że testy jednostkowe nie mają zastosowania, ponieważ nie ma poprawnej odpowiedzi na model, który można znać z wyprzedzeniem lub przetestować.

Czy bazy danych wykonują testowanie jednostkowe?

SQL Server obsługuje testowanie jednostek bazy danych jako część zestawu funkcji. Możesz utworzyć projekt testowy i dodać test jednostkowy SQL Server bezpośrednio, nad którym możesz pracować. Test SQL to kolejne narzędzie, w którym testy jednostkowe bazy danych uruchomione w transakcjach. Później cofnie wszelkie zmiany, więc nie będziesz potrzebować żadnego kodu oczyszczania.

Jakie są 4 typy danych testowych?

Niektóre typy danych testowych zawarte w tej metodzie są prawidłowe, nieprawidłowe, zerowe, standardowe dane produkcyjne i zestaw danych do wydajności.

Jakie są cztery 4 podstawowe metody testowania?

Istnieją cztery główne etapy testowania, które należy zakończyć, zanim program można wyczyścić do użycia: testowanie jednostkowe, testowanie integracji, testowanie systemu i testowanie akceptacji.

Co to jest testowanie jednostkowe z przykładem?

Co to jest testowanie jednostkowe? Testowanie jednostkowe testuje najmniejszą testowalną jednostkę aplikacji. Odbywa się to podczas fazy kodowania przez programistów. Aby przeprowadzić testowanie jednostkowe, programista pisze kawałek kodu (testów jednostkowych) w celu sprawdzenia kodu testowanego (jednostka) jest prawidłowy.

Co to jest testowanie jednostkowe w Big Data?

Testowanie jednostkowe to rodzaj testowania oprogramowania, w którym testowane są poszczególne jednostki lub komponenty oprogramowania. Celem jest potwierdzenie, że każda jednostka kodu oprogramowania działa zgodnie z oczekiwaniami.

Jakie są trzy etapy testowania jednostkowego?

Typowy test jednostkowy zawiera 3 fazy: po pierwsze, inicjuje mały element zastosowania, który chce przetestować (znany również jako badany system lub sUT), a następnie stosuje pewien bodziec do testowanego systemu (zwykle nazywając a metoda na nim), a na koniec obserwuje powstałe zachowanie.

Co to jest testowanie jednostkowe dla rurociągu danych?

Celem testów jednostkowych dla rurociągów danych jest złapanie błędów bez udostępniania ciężkiego środowiska zewnętrznego. Błędy te mogą obejmować błędy refaktoryzacji, błędy składniowe w językach interpretowanych, błędy konfiguracji, błędy struktury wykresu i tak dalej.

Co to jest testowanie jednostkowe w prawdziwym przykładzie?

Przykładem rzeczywistego scenariusza, który może być objęty testem jednostkowym, jest sprawdzenie, czy drzwi samochodu można odblokować, gdzie testujesz, że drzwi są odblokowane za pomocą klucza samochodowego, ale nie jest odblokowywany za pomocą klucza domu, Drzwi garażowe pilot lub twój sąsiad (który ma ten sam samochód co ty).

Jakie są dobre testy jednostkowe?

Co sprawia, że ​​dobry test jednostkowy? Wytyczne dotyczące testowania jednostek wymagają, aby dobry test jednostkowy był niezależny, powtarzalny, czytelny, wyczerpujący, realistyczny, możliwy do utrzymania, szybki i łatwy. Są to najlepsze praktyki, o których chcesz pamiętać, aby pisać skuteczne testy jednostkowe i upewnić się, że zainwestowany czas jest naprawdę przydatny.

Dlaczego potrzebne jest testowanie jednostkowe?

Dzięki testom jednostkowym programiści mogą mieć większą kontrolę nad swoją indywidualną jakość bloku kodu przed zintegrowaniem różnych komponentów, a następnie wysłać do testowania regresji. Ponadto łatwiej jest zidentyfikować i naprawić błędy lub wady na poziomie kodu.

Jak skonfigurować sondę gotowości do wybranych usług?
Jak naprawić awarię sondy gotowości?Jaki jest przykład sondy gotowości?Co się stanie, jeśli Twoja aplikacja zawiedzie sonda gotowości?Jaka jest różni...
Jak przesyłać obrazy do RDS MySQL bez użycia S3 Bucket
Czy mogę przechowywać obrazy w RDS?Czy RDS może odczytać z S3?Czy możemy przechowywać obraz w bazie danych MySQL?Który db najlepiej przechowywać obra...
Przechowywanie żądania/odpowiedzi - jak się nazywa i jak to osiągnąć
Jaka jest metoda odpowiedzi na żądanie?Jaka jest odpowiedź na wezwanie?Jaki jest cykl odpowiedzi na żądanie i jak to działa?Co nazywa się żądanie i o...